Key Insights

  • 🔮 Disruptive visions of the future are inspiring and break the chains of common thinking, but they do not always come true.
  • 🌍 Sustainability is a key concern for the future of aviation and should incorporate social, environmental, and economic values.
  • 👥 The main customers of the future include old and young individuals, the rising power of women, and future anthropometrics which account for changes in body size and space needs.
  • 💡 Combining customer needs with technological advancements, such as man-machine interfaces and integrating health promotion, will shape the future of air travel.
  • 🌞 Bringing more natural light into airplanes is a design challenge that can be addressed through innovative solutions, even if they involve eliminating windows.
  • 📱 The airplane of the future will have its own consciousness and will communicate directly with passengers in their environment.
  • 🌿 New materials, such as those derived from synthetic biology, will play a crucial role in the future of aircraft design and structure.
  • ⚖️ By implementing new design rules and utilizing technologies like 3D printing, the weight of aircraft can be significantly reduced, lowering greenhouse gas emissions.

Questions & Answers

Q: Can we predict the future?

No, we cannot predict the future. The speaker explains that while we can create visions of the future, like the early 20th-century vision of an ocean plane, these visions often do not come true. Instead, we can only create a vision of how the future might be.

Q: What is the main focus of Airbus' vision for the future of aviation?

Airbus' vision for the future of aviation is centered around sustainability. They aim to incorporate social, environmental, and economic values into their designs and create a more sustainable future for aviation.

Q: Who are the main customers of the future?

The main customers of the future include people of all age groups, with a specific focus on the elderly and the rising power of women. These future customers have different needs and require more space inside the aircraft, particularly as our anthropometrics change over time.

Q: How does Airbus plan to address the needs of its future customers?

Airbus plans to address the needs of its future customers through active health promotion, treating individuals as unique, and ensuring productivity throughout the entire travel chain. They also aim to integrate the latest man-machine interface and use technology to create a more personalized and efficient travel experience.

Q: How does Airbus plan to incorporate technology into the airplanes of the future?

Airbus believes that the airplanes of the future will have their own consciousness, more like a living organism than just a collection of complex technology. They envision direct communication between the airplane and passengers, and the integration of data and communication software. Additionally, they plan to explore new materials, such as those derived from synthetic biology, to enhance aircraft design and structure.

Summary & Key Takeaways

  • The future cannot be predicted, but a vision of the future can be created to inspire new and disruptive ideas.

  • Airbus has created a vision for a more sustainable future of aviation, incorporating social, environmental, and economic values.

  • The airplane of the future may have adapted seats for different passengers, social areas, and a bionic structure covered by a transparent biopolymer membrane.
